The passage Red-tailed Hawk is often considered the easiest raptor to man, primarily due to its adaptable nature and generally docile temperament compared to other species. This hawk is widely recognized for its ability to acclimate to human presence, making it a popular choice for falconry, especially for apprentices.

Red-tailed Hawks are also relatively easy to train for hunting and handling, as they exhibit a strong bond with their falconers. Their considerable size offers an advantage in handling, as they are less prone to stress under human interaction compared to smaller raptors. This creates a conducive learning environment for apprentices as they develop skills in falconry.

Other raptors listed, while also capable and trained in falconry, tend to have more specific needs or may be more challenging to handle for those just starting out. For instance, goshawks are more aggressive and have a high prey drive, which can make them harder for beginners to manage. Similarly, prairie falcons and sharp-shinned hawks may not adapt as readily to training and human interaction, presenting more challenges for a novice falconer.
